idea that lions may disappear from the planet in tells five stories, those of: Cecil, the Zimbabwean lion king shot by a trophy-hunter; Lady Liuwa, the last lioness of western Zambia, who became a goddess to the local people; a Maasai warrior, who, after killing a lion found himself facing an existential crisis; the notorious man-eating lions of Tanzania; and a solo crossing of the Kalahari searching for its big cats. Then, there’s the tale of the author’s own experience at the paws of a lion. This is gripping, insightful, evocative and, ultimately, heartbreaking reading.
